Indiana 'Atheist Bus Campaign' launches

The Indiana Atheist Bus Campaign has joined forces with American Humanist Association to put atheistic signs on buses throughout the state of Indiana. The campaign organizers are in Bloomington but are dedicated to placing their ads on buses in as many other areas as possible.

Their slogan differs from ones we have seen before. It says, "You can be good without God." That's a great sentiment.

Part of their launch included the issuing of the following video. You can get more information about the campaign or make a donation by visiting their Web site.
